Transaction a3bc0572d822044dae17c971a7af35b68c99f6e85c811a18563e12249462cfb6

4 Input
2 Outputs
  • a3bc0572d822044dae17c971a7af35b68c99f6e85c811a18563e12249462cfb6:0
  • value  75623112
    address  3He4A7nRHtL3ngeSTFfWbJEaChUv34AR4F
  • a3bc0572d822044dae17c971a7af35b68c99f6e85c811a18563e12249462cfb6:1
  • value  401471
    address  3BMEXZHAJdYTKoRvecvMnevGUcT7hA1pAY